Are Orange County’s political blogs still a potent force in local politics?  Some of them have apparently already peaked and are now headed downhill, while others are continuing to develop new readership.

The Orange Juice blog, which was Orange County’s first political blog, has changed substantially since Vern Nelson took over as their Editor/Publisher late last year.  But they remain Orange County’s only multi-partisan blog, with a bullpen of Republican and Democratic bloggers.  Their traffic has remained fairly consistent since Nelson took over.  They are averaging over 40,000 visits a month, along with over 70,000 page views.
